Nepal Earthquake Recovery and Reconstruction Program

DEPROSC-Nepal, a strategic partner of OXFAM in Nepal for Emergency Food Security and Vulnerability Livelihood (EFSVL), immediately initiated working in the earthquake affected area to implement response and recovery programmes. The Nepal Earthquake recovery and reconstruction project was implemented in Kathmandu, Lalitpur and Bhaktapur districts for a period of three years. The main goal of the project was to contribute to gender responsive sustainable recovery and reconstruction reducing risk and to increase resilience among vulnerable earthquake – affected households.

AchievementsIntervened targeted participants with livelihood grants and sectoral trainings like poultry and kitchen garden for landless or marginal landholders, agriculture input support and trainings for households whose main source of livelihood is agriculture, business development training along with business support grant for households with main sources of livelihood as small enterprises.

Supported in rehabilitation and restoration of community assets like irrigation canal, market infrastructure like collection centre, coffee pulping centre that were damaged during the earthquake. Further, project also supported in repair and maintenance of rural roads and drinking water systems through cash for work and cash for assets integrating vulnerable households in the program.

Identified and intervened 14,956 socially excluded vulnerable households through the implementation of on farm and off farm livelihood activities in order to increase their ability to restore, develop and sustain a resilient livelihood.

In total, 9 irrigation canal, 5 agriculture infrastructure, 2 drinking water schemes were restored during the project period. Further, 28 schemes on debris clearance of road, 2 schemes on school maintenance, 9 schemes on irrigation canal repair and maintenance were done through cash for work/cash for assets.
